Novosapashevo ( Russian: Новосапашево; Bashkir: Яңы Һапаш, Yañı Hapaş) is a rural locality (a village) in Volostnovsky Selsoviet, Kugarchinsky District, Bashkortostan, Russia. The population was 37 as of 2010. [2] There is 1 street.
Novosapashevo is located 36 km northwest of Mrakovo (the district's administrative centre) by road. Volostnovka is the nearest rural locality. [3]
